Originally Posted by javeverk
I dont know if it will be for tires. We have two new tires on my GTS and it still pulls left. We also had an alignment done. It seems to be getting worse. Our tires are wearing out on the inner tread of the left front tire. Our new tires have only 2000 miles on them and you can actually feel the wear already. We have had it to the dealer three times and nothing is fixed. Our dealer met with a rep this week. We are waiting to hear what the resolution will be.
The alignment was likely worthless. As I love to point out (because it angers me), 3 of the 6 alignment settings on the Lancer are just "not able to be set" and hopes "close enough" will be OK. It's usually not. That's why I bought camber bolts...

Drifts/Pulls to the left

so last week the Mitsu rep came to town and I went to the dealership eager to meet him. Armed with the knowledge provided on this and other message boards I felt optimistic about resolving my Lancer's problem.

We went for a drive and the rep acknowledge that my car did in fact have a problem—it pulls to the left.

I left the car with the dealer for the afternoon. Late that day the service manager called to let me know my car was fixed. He said they cross-rotated the tires which didn't fix it, then they aligned it by loosening some bolts before the car got put on the rack. This fixed the vehicle. The rep left (big surprise) but asked the service manager to tell me my car was fixed and if there is any further drifting to the left then that's just Mitsubishi spec (appearently all mitsu's like to drift into oncoming traffic).

At any rate, when I picked up my car nothing was fixed. It drfts/pulls to the left same as before.
